PREVIEW | Muskerry (F) at Dawstown - Monday

Race 1 - Tattersalls NH 4yo Geldings Maiden

TROOPER THORN made his debut at Dromahane last month having been picked-up for E65,000 as a three-year-old and he posted a fine initial effort on Good ground which saw him finished just three lengths behind Genietoile, a horse that Rebecca Curtis subsequently purchased for at the recent Cheltenham Sales for 92,000 stg. That form would leave him as the one to beat ahead of Isocrate who finished fourth at the same venue a week earlier in the race that had been won by Croke Park.

Race 2 - Masterlink 5yo Mares Maiden

SUPER DAWN had the recent Ballyknock winner Apple Away over eight lengths behind her when second at Rathcannon in early April and she should gain a deserved breakthrough victory here having had the measure of both the potentially re-opposing Baiser Inedit and Tara Line behind her at Belclare before that. Queen Zoey is another for the shortlist.

Race 3 - Singletons SuperValu 5yo Geldings Maiden

LUCKY ZEBO had to overcome a serious blunder at the final fence en route to finishing second at Lisronagh on his debut and with further improvement likely, it should not leave him far off victory in this. Mark Scallan has his string in top form at present and so his Zalando cannot be discounted if putting his best foot forward, with Master Splinter and Heros De Moutiers others capable of getting involved at the business end.

Race 4 - W & M Kiely Ltd Winner Of Two

GOLDEN BALD looked to have the measure of Focus Point when the latter parted company with his rider at the final fence, and the Louise Lyons-trained six-year-old should be able to confirm that form here once again. Iks Man is a new rival for Golden Bald to face here, and as he had the subsequent Quakerstown winner Meetmeatthearch behind him when opening his account at Ballynoe, he is the one most likely to put it up to the selection.

Race 5 - Blarney Castle Hotel, FBD and Pegus Horse Feeds 5yo Adjacent Maiden

As Kalanisi Dream has now let his supporters down in consecutive outings during the month of April at Dromahane, he is bypassed in favour of KEEP ON DIGGING. Although the sole newcomer in the line-up, his trainer Robert Tyner won a similar race at Dromahane last Sunday with an equally inexperienced horse and could repeat the feat with this son of the stables three-time winner Strange Talk.

Race 6 - Cork Recycling Ltd 6yo Geldings Maiden

ULTIMATE OPTIMIST is clearly a horse that has been pleasing his connections at home as he has been sent off at the top of the market for each of his two outings to date at Lisronagh and Monksgrange. He was still in front when coming down inside the final mile on his latest start and it will be interesting to see if he can deliver on that here. Inchidaly Copper kept on to take second in a strongly-run maiden at Stradbally recently when only finding the previously placed Le Boulevardier too good and that would look to leave him as the big danger, ahead of the track-placed Offaly Star.
